About This Breach

In December 2011, the Chinese dating site Zhenai.com experienced a data breach that affected 5 million subscribers. While there is evidence suggesting the data is legitimate, the breach has been flagged as "unverified" due to the challenges in definitively verifying Chinese breaches. The compromised data includes email addresses and plain text passwords.   • Change your password immediately on Zhenai and any other site where you used the same password. Use a unique, strong password for each account.
  • Watch for phishing emails targeting your inbox. Attackers may use your exposed email address to send convincing scam messages.
  • Enable two-factor authentication (2FA) on all important accounts to add an extra layer of security.
  • Use a password manager to generate and store unique, strong passwords for every account.
